Abstract
Surely there is nothing which more plainly invites ridicule than the study of black hole interiors. No matter what happens inside the hole, we can never observe it, nor will it affect anything we can observe. Penrose’s famous 1965 theorem assures the presence of a (classical) singularity internally, signalling a breakdown of all the laws of physics. Finally, “hair” (irregularities) swept into the hole at the time of collapse will surely pile up, producing a state of internal chaos. On the face of it, this hardly seems a topic for serious scientists of sound views.
